
Delal Bridge is the most famous landmark in Zakho and one of the most recognizable historical monuments in Iraqi Kurdistan. Built from stone and spanning the Khabur River, the bridge has connected communities and trade routes for centuries.
Visitors exploring the bridge experience remarkable medieval architecture, scenic river views, historical significance, and one of the most photographed locations in northern Iraq.
According to local traditions, the bridge dates back hundreds of years and has become a symbol of Zakho’s heritage and resilience.
The elegant stone arches create a timeless atmosphere that attracts visitors throughout the year.

Zakho City Center serves as one of the most important commercial centers in northern Iraq due to its strategic location near the borders with Türkiye.
Visitors exploring the city experience modern shopping districts, bustling markets, restaurants, public squares, and vibrant Kurdish culture.
The city has grown rapidly and become a major economic hub connecting Iraq with neighboring countries.
Its unique location has contributed to a rich blend of cultures and traditions.

Zakho Bazaar is one of the most vibrant commercial districts in the city and a perfect place to experience local culture.
Visitors exploring the market discover Kurdish handicrafts, traditional clothing, spices, carpets, jewelry, local sweets, and regional products.
The bazaar serves as both a shopping destination and a social gathering place for residents.
Its colorful displays and lively atmosphere provide visitors with an authentic glimpse into daily life in Zakho.

Zakho is known for its rich Kurdish culinary traditions and warm hospitality.
Visitors can enjoy traditional dishes such as Dolma, Kebab, Kubba, Biryani, grilled meats, freshly baked bread, yogurt-based specialties, local sweets, and regional delicacies.
The fertile valleys and mountain regions surrounding Zakho provide fresh ingredients that strongly influence local cuisine.
Traditional restaurants and tea houses preserve recipes that have been passed down through generations.
The city’s location near international trade routes has also introduced a variety of culinary influences.
